Job Summary/Basic Function
The person in this position will provide coaching to early childhood family child care providers as assigned by the Office of Child Care (OCC). They will use Practice Based Coaching tools to support family child care providers in achieving goals created from the Child Care Quality System.
They will also support child care centers who have applied for the Child Care Quality system by conducting observations and related procedures as assigned by OCC. The person in this position must become reliable on the three Environment Rating Scale tools used by the Office of Child Care (ITERS-3, ECERS-3, FCCERS-3). They need to achieve an 85% inter-rater reliable score on each of the tools. This position may support virtual learning opportunities through teaching classes and providing support to peer learning communities as assigned and may function as an instructor for Care About Childcare courses.
This position requires travel to Weber, Davis, Cache, and Morgan counties, and other areas as assigned within the state of Utah on a regular basis. A driver’s license and reliable transportation is required.
The person in this position may be asked to work evenings and weekends on occasion and will need to have a current driver’s license.
Required Qualifications
Required:
- Current CDA (Child Development Associate Credential)
- Three years of experience in a child care facility or related experience
OR
- Associate’s degree with classes in Early Childhood Education, Family and Human Development, or a closely related field.
- Two years of experience in a child care facility or related experience.
Preferred Qualifications
Preferred:
- Bachelor’s Degree in Early Childhood or related field.
- Experience working in a child care facility.
- Experience working in a Family Child Care setting
- Six months working in training and/or supporting adults in caregiving practices and their professional development
- Excellent communication skills
- Ability to make suggestions and give appropriate information based on nationally recognized best practices and Utah Child Care Licensing regulations for child care professions.

The initial annual salary for this position starts at $43,300, with three pay increases of $300, $250, and $250 when reliability on each of the three observation tools is met, ultimately bringing the annual salary to $44,100.
